Premier Inc Receives a Buy from Oppenheimer


Oppenheimer analyst Mohan Naidu maintained a Buy rating on Premier Inc (NASDAQ: PINC) yesterday and set a price target of $40. The company’s shares closed yesterday at $31.57.

Naidu wrote:

“Premier’s reported numbers beat estimates at $425M/$0.67 vs. $408M/$0.66. Supply Chain segment outperformed in the quarter with strong GPO revenues and products revenues. The acquisitions of Innovatix and Essensa added to the GPO growth along with further contract penetration. Integrated Pharmacy and direct sourcing lifted products revenues. But weakness continued in the performance segment and led to the guidance adjustment for the fiscal year. Seasonal ambulatory revenues came in lower than expected. Due to the expansion in lower-margin product revenues vs higher-margin performance segment, our EBITDA decreases. While the supply chain segment continues to perform well, with traction in both inpatient and outpatient settings, we believe the headwinds in the performance segment might take time to turn around.”

Premier, Inc. operates as a holding company with interests in health services. It specializes in data and analytics, supply chain solutions, advisory and other services. It operates through the Supply Chain Services, and Performance Services segments.
